#F0AECE Hex color

#F0AECE

The hexadecimal color code #F0AECE corresponds to the code RGB( 240, 174, 206 ). It's a shade of Pink. This color is a combination of red (at 0,94 level), green (at 0,68 level) and blue (at 0,81 level). Its brightness is 81% and its saturation is 68%. It is composed of red at 38%, green at 28% and blue at 33%.
